To take part in this contest, photographers from 37 countries of the world took mesmerizing pictures of their local natural heritage. Let's see these amazing photographs of unique nature's moments.
The project started in 2013 in Ukraine and became international in 2014. By 2015, the contest has seen participants from 26 countries. The last competition held in 2019 united talented photographers from as many as 37 countries.
Participants put their beautiful works under a free license, which means they can be legally re-used not only in Wikipedia but everywhere by everyone.
